Get started19 Chapel Close is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Reepham, Norwich, Norwich (NR10 4QP). It has a recorded floor area of 62 m² (around 672 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(October 2011)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since August 2011.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 74).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from October 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Sale prices here have outpaced Norwich HPI: 8%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£218,000 sits 54.1% above the 2012 sale of £141,500. Last changed hands 14 years ago, in September 2012.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 62 m² it's 15.6% larger than the typical home in the postcode (54 m² median across 21 EPCs).
